Transaction 3145ef6dbf5b18149587cc232b7d83da640c4b2f049485878f3cad4c00875457
1 Input
1 Output
-
3145ef6dbf5b18149587cc232b7d83da640c4b2f049485878f3cad4c00875457:0
- value
- 183309
- script pubkey
- OP_0 OP_PUSHBYTES_20 ce26a5d5eda015d56584ab9d712a3980d8eba32d
- address
- bc1qecn2t40d5q2a2evy4wwhz23esrvwhged3fkeu2